#5bf338 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5bf338 is composed of 35.7% red, 95.3%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 77%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 108.8 degrees, a saturation of 88.6% and a lightness of 58.6%. #5bf338 color hex could be obtained by blending #b6ff70 with #00e700.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

#5bf338 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5bf338 has RGB values of R:91, G:243,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0, Y:0.77,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 6026040.
